Ingredients
- 1 package phily cream cheese, softened
- 8 slices bacon, cooked & crumbled
- 1/3 cup parmesan cheese, grated
- 1/4 cup onions, finely chopped
- 2 tablespoons parsley, chopped
- 1 tablespoon milk
- 2 cans crescent dinner rolls
How To Make oink's in blanket crescents
-
Step 1First heat the oven to 375F. Mix the first 6 ingredients together.
-
Step 2Next separate each can of dough into 8 triangles. Cut each 1 lengthwise in half. Spread each dough with 1 generous tsp. of the mixture. Roll up each dough starting at the short side. Place point side down on a cookie sheet.
-
Step 3Then bake for about 12 to 15 mins or until golden brown. Best serve warm.
-
Step 4Special Tip: You may sprinkle lightly with poppy seeds before baking.
